Lahore turns into battleground as PTI protesters try to wriggle out out of checkpoints

Political tensions are at an all-time high in Pakistan with all eyes on Islamabad as city holding on to himself for in arrival of PTI workers and leaders head to the federal capital for in the partyMarsh Azadi, despite the government’s instructions not to do so.

So far the day has been filled with political drama. Lahore turned into a battlefield due to numerous brawls took place between police and PTI marchers as the latter tried to wriggle out out of barricades set up on them way.

Law enforcement on high alert and government instructed to take all possible measures” to stop PTI’s “Azadi March”. PTI Chairman Imran Khan leading a march that he says will be “the biggest ever” in political history Interior Minister Rana Sanaulla will address public soon over ongoing situation.

Clashes between police and PTI marchers in Lahore

At Batty Chowk in Lahore, police used tear gas to disperse PTI workers as they removed barriers were installed to block the way.

The PTI office in Lahore asked its employees to assemble today at Butty Chowk, from where they were supposed to leave. for Islamabad.

party workers gathered at a crossroads and collided with the police when they removed barriers, after which the police fired tear gas in order clear in area.

Arrests so far

The police have detained more more than 10 PTI employees from Butty Chowk; meanwhile, the police confirmed that some of the marchers also was arrested on the Srinagar Highway. PTI employees have also was arrested from D-Chowk.

Police attack Yasmine Rashid car

Police attack former health minister Yasmine Rashid car smashing her windshield in trying to stop her moving forward.

Judging by the footage distributed on social mediathe police used batons to stop her; However car continued move forward, despite the loss of balance.

Previously, she was surrounded by police. car when the PTI supporter came forward and insulted officials. Meanwhile, Yasmin tried to stop the police from taking her away. car keys.

Meanwhile Rashid in a statement confirming that the windshield of her vehicle was violated by the police. She said that she faced difficulty in leaving the area but now on in way in Islamabad.

“This government lost its meaning. I am 80-year-old woman. Why are they threatening of me? How to Stop a Peaceful Protest Democratically? she asked.

Rashid added that, in spite of everything, enthusiasm of the workers were better than ever.

islamabad braces for closing

Shipping containers used for blocking area leading towards the red zone visible ahead of a planned protest march by ousted Prime Minister Imran Khan, in islamabad, on Tuesday. — Reuters

Local authorities barricaded all entrances points to Islamabad with heavy shipping containers to discourage way of Participants of the PTI march.

The barricades were set up for two primary tasks: first hold back the long march and second to ensure reliable security of Red zone. All roads leading The red zone is closed except for Margalla Road. Containers have also was placed in D-Chowk to seal area around the Old parade ground and parliamentary lodges.

thousands of police officers, including the riot control unit, the counter-terrorist force, the anti-terrorist force and the police reserve along with Ranger contingents are deployed to maintain law and order in in city.

GT road, motorway blocked to stop the long march

Meanwhile, barriers were erected at several sites. points on Grand Highway (GT) and Peshawar-Islamabad Highway. The authorities have blocked all land routes between Khyber Pakhtunkhwa and Punjab by laying huge piles. of dirt, containers, ballast stones, cement blocks and iron barriers and fences in many places.

Heavy contingents of in personnel of police with sticks force and the rangers have also was assigned to GT Road and Peshawar-Islamabad Highway to stop way of PTI workers towards Islamabad.

Islamabad police release traffic plan

The traffic police has developed a traffic plan to facilitate public. According to official updatein and out points into the red zone were closed at Ayub, NADRA, Express and Serena.

Those who wish enter or leave the red zone can only use Margall road.

  • Atatürk Avenue was closed from T-Cross Nazimud Din to Geo Chowk.
  • The Nazimud Din road was closed from the Zoom gas station to Ataturk Avenue.
  • Jinnah Avenue was blocked from China Chowk to Chowk Express.
  • Murray road blocked for both sides of traffic towards Faizabad from Rawalpindi
  • Islamabad Expressway closed for incoming traffic to Islamabad at Gulburg Green Bridge
